Magnesium hydroxide: It is the inorganic compound with the chemical formula Mg (OH)2. It found in nature as the mineral brucite. It is a white solid with low solubility in water. Magnesium hydroxide is a common component of antacids, such as milk of magnesia, as well as laxatives.
Use of Magnesium hydroxide: It is also a component of antiperspirant. Magnesium hydroxide is useful against canker sores/ aphthous ulcer when used topically.
